Автор Тема: Программа для построения аккордов на ступенях лада.  (Прочитано 34965 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н Nothing Personal

  • Джемер
  • *****
  • Сообщений: 1540
  • Репутация: +367/-2
archeg,

 Еще плюсик Вам)
Вот только проблема у меня возникла - скачал я 0.3.1 beta version - распаковал архив. А вот запустить программу не получается( Может я что-то не так делаю?
У меня в распакованной папке 3 файла - при попытке запустить Chord Creator появляется окно - "Обнаружена ошибка" .. В чем проблема?

Оффлайн archeg

  • Завсегдатай
  • ***
  • Сообщений: 351
  • Репутация: +39/-19
  • 10 сообщений в offtopic.flame.others
archeg,

 Еще плюсик Вам)
Вот только проблема у меня возникла - скачал я 0.3.1 beta version - распаковал архив. А вот запустить программу не получается( Может я что-то не так делаю?
У меня в распакованной папке 3 файла - при попытке запустить Chord Creator появляется окно - "Обнаружена ошибка" .. В чем проблема?
Скорее всего вы не установили фреймворк - http://www.microsoft.com/downloads/details.aspx?FamilyId=333325FD-AE52-4E35-B531-508D977D32A6&displaylang=en
Весит метров 30.

Оффлайн Nothing Personal

  • Джемер
  • *****
  • Сообщений: 1540
  • Репутация: +367/-2
Скорее всего вы не установили фреймворк - http://www.microsoft.com/downloads/details.aspx?FamilyId=333325FD-AE52-4E35-B531-508D977D32A6&displaylang=en
Весит метров 30.

 Да. Понял свою ошибку) Спасибо.

Оффлайн buzzy guy

  • Завсегдатай
  • ***
  • Сообщений: 311
  • Репутация: +16/-16
Спасибо за прогу! Есть пара вопросов - либо я не понимаю, либо что-то не работает.
1) от изменения очередности звуков в аккорде результат не меняется
2) от выбора тональности зависят структуры аккордов (то есть в ми мажоре например аккорд отображается правильно, а в до - появляются октавные удвоения/потери звуков)
3) никак не могу разобраться как заставить прогу выдавать аккордовые гаммы по заданному шаблону с нетерцовой структурой. Обычные аккордовые гаммы септаккордами получилось нарисовать правда с несколько неожиданными на мой взгляд настройками

... и добавил:

а нельзя ли название звуков оставить на усмотрение юзера. а то очень сбивает иногда, сразу и не понимаешь какая ступень )). Да, есть ошибки в шаблонах ладов (мелодический минор например), но это мелочи, все в ручную правится. Вот только как изменения сохранить?
« Последнее редактирование: Декабря 11, 2009, 02:19:03 от buzzy guy »

Оффлайн guitarfreak

  • Завсегдатай
  • ***
  • Сообщений: 376
  • Репутация: +124/-58

Отпишусь что бы высвечивало новые сообщения,

Оффлайн buzzy guy

  • Завсегдатай
  • ***
  • Сообщений: 311
  • Репутация: +16/-16
Re: Программа для построения аккордов на сту&
« Ответ #80 : Декабря 11, 2009, 02:42:00 »
черт я явно не понимаю как это работает. периодически удается получить то что хотелось бы, но методом тыка. То есть например взяв за основу доминантовую бибоп гамму, и отметив в аккорде все ноты кроме нат7, отключив 5 и 6 струны получил миксолидийский квартовыми аккордами. Но вот я бы ни зачто не догадался как это получить если бы оно мне надо было


... и добавил:

и на что влияет окно positioning? от изменения порядка звуков вроде не меняется ничего :hmmm:

... и добавил:

Как бы задать некий аккорд от одной из ступеней (в идеале - наисовать на грифе) и на выходе получить параллельное движение голосов (гамму аккордовую)? Пока мне совсем не понятно чем руководствуется программа. Как получить обращение конкретного аккорда по всему грифу вроде понятно, только не во всех тональностях корректно отображается (иногда не те точки соединяются)

... и добавил:

аааа! не заметил окошка которое справа внизу... семен сменыч... :pozor:  часть вопросов снялась )))
« Последнее редактирование: Декабря 11, 2009, 03:08:50 от buzzy guy »

Оффлайн muSt

  • Эксперт
  • *****
  • Сообщений: 1746
  • Репутация: +123/-40
Отпишусь что бы высвечивало новые сообщения,

Давно просил Кузьмича сделать "подписку" на темы (не путать с закладками).
Или он не понял, или я плохо объяснял.

Оффлайн ёjё Автор темы

  • Живу на форуме
  • *******
  • Сообщений: 9363
  • Репутация: +1598/-36
  • xxx
1) от изменения очередности звуков в аккорде результат не меняется
просто пока не работает. Скорее всего там будет иной принцип.

Цитировать
2) от выбора тональности зависят структуры аккордов (то есть в ми мажоре например аккорд отображается правильно, а в до - появляются октавные удвоения/потери звуков)
Это ошибка с линиями - описанный баг.
Цитировать
3) никак не могу разобраться как заставить прогу выдавать аккордовые гаммы по заданному шаблону с нетерцовой структурой.

Просто надо выбрать нетерцовые звуки, например, C-D-G-A. Но сейчас соединяющие линии могут рисовать некорректно, поэтому на каких-то нотах получится искомый эффект, а на каких-то - нет.
Не забывайте, что прога не готова - надо ждать доработки.
Цитировать
а нельзя ли название звуков оставить на усмотрение юзера. а то очень сбивает иногда, сразу и не понимаешь какая ступень )).

По идее, когда таск с тональностями решится, сбивать не будет. Плюс предполагается возможность переключения с букв на ступени.
Цитировать
Да, есть ошибки в шаблонах ладов (мелодический минор например), но это мелочи, все в ручную правится. Вот только как изменения сохранить?
Просто в текстовом редакторе открыть, исправить и  сохранить.
черт я явно не понимаю как это работает. периодически удается получить то что хотелось бы, но методом тыка.
Оно просто не работает еще как надо - читай выше.
Цитировать
То есть например взяв за основу доминантовую бибоп гамму, и отметив в аккорде все ноты кроме нат7, отключив 5 и 6 струны получил миксолидийский квартовыми аккордами. Но вот я бы ни зачто не догадался как это получить если бы оно мне надо было
А почему было не взять просто миксолидийский? ))
Цитировать
и на что влияет окно positioning? от изменения порядка звуков вроде не меняется ничего :hmmm:
Да, не влияет - читай выше. раньше я об этом тоже писал.
Цитировать
Как бы задать некий аккорд от одной из ступеней (в идеале - наисовать на грифе) и на выходе получить параллельное движение голосов (гамму аккордовую)?

Да, это основная задуманная функция проги и она пока не работает. Вернее работает, но не так как надо - если в степ2 выбрать все ноты. А потом на грифе убрать лишние струны.
Цитировать
Пока мне совсем не понятно чем руководствуется программа.

А проге пока непонятно, чего от нее хотят юзеры ))
Цитировать
Как получить обращение конкретного аккорда по всему грифу вроде понятно, только не во всех тональностях корректно отображается (иногда не те точки соединяются)
как уже говорилось - не работает, баг

Оффлайн archeg

  • Завсегдатай
  • ***
  • Сообщений: 351
  • Репутация: +39/-19
  • 10 сообщений в offtopic.flame.others
Давно просил Кузьмича сделать "подписку" на темы (не путать с закладками).
Или он не понял, или я плохо объяснял.
Кстати, на страничке проекта есть подписки всякие. От рсс, до простого репорта на мыло.

Таск с тональностями уже сделан, но релиза еще не было. Я займусь важными тасками (типо правильный вывод линий и чекбоксы) на выходных - после этого сделаю релиз.
Да, есть ошибки в шаблонах ладов (мелодический минор например), но это мелочи, все в ручную правится. Вот только как изменения сохранить?
Желательно не просто сохранить, а еще и отправить мне (или тут выложить) чтобы я правку включил в новый релиз  :)
Файл хмл будет наполняться разными данными, скоро там будет не только структуры гамм

Оффлайн ёjё Автор темы

  • Живу на форуме
  • *******
  • Сообщений: 9363
  • Репутация: +1598/-36
  • xxx
Файл хмл будет наполняться разными данными, скоро там будет не только структуры гамм
На всякий случай, если на первую страницу не заглядываете
=================10.12.2009
- Предустановки для окна chord structure - типы структур -
трезвучие(T), Tsus2, Tsus4, Tadd2, тд; 7(no5)
4x-звучия: 7-аккорды (7), 9(no1), 7add6(no5)
6-акк - (6),
(кварт аккорды)7sus4, 6sus2, sus2sus4
5-звучия 7add2, 7add4, 7add6,  
Кластеры и тд (над обозначениями структур еще подумаю - это не тоже самое что аккорды...)

- Предустановки в окне, где ступени будут распределяться по струнам - "Chord Shape".
там будут стандартные полные, 7-аккорды в "прогрессивной аппликат", аккорды на 4x верхних струнах, 7-аккорды в тесном расположении, аккорды не внулевой позиции с открытыми "педальными" струнам, аккорды Холдсворта (смайл), и тд.

... и добавил:

Желательно не просто сохранить, а еще и отправить мне (или тут выложить) чтобы я правку включил в новый релиз
Я щас обрабатываю в наш формат один файл - там 188 звукорядов. Думаю, там не все нужно.

... и добавил:

archeg, хорошо бы сделать, чтобы выбор в каждом шаге сразу же отображался на грифе:
1. выбрал тонику - она появилась на грифе, выбрал предустановленный звукоряд - на грифе появились ноты-ступени (разноцветные, без соединительных линий), если создаешь свой звукоряд, то ноты появляются по мере отметок в чек боксах.
2. выбрал структуру звукоряда - на грифе остались ступени этой структуры без линий. На этом этапе можно перебирать структуру от каждой ступени лада. Собственно, это то, что в версии 0.3, только без линий. Можно включить All, тогда будут видны все ступени, лада разбитые по цветовым группам аккордов.
3. При отметках в чекбоксах окна Chord Shape (которое пока не существует) при появлении более одного чекса они  на грифе соединяются линиями.  Если в каком-то ряду чекбокс не отмечен, то линия прерывается. Все изменения это можно наблюдать рилтайм.

Об окне Chord Shape. Если других идей по реализации выбора аппликатуры нет, тогда в этом окне должны быть следующие фишки:
1. Количество рядов - 6 (это струны)
2. Количество столбцов определяется количеством выбранных стeпеней в окне Chord Structure
3. Дополнительный столбец для включения педальных открытых струн (особенно актуально в модальных строях). То есть эти струны во всех аккордах звучат открытыми независимо входят они в структуру или нет (по типу A-H: 577600-799800).
4. Еще один дополнительный столбец для отключения струн от показа "отпечатков".
5. Отмеченные чекбоксы в соседних рядах или в одном ряду соединяются линиями. Если ни один чекбокс в ряду не отмечен, то "отпечатки" нот видны, но не подключены к линиям. Если такой ряд попадается где-нибудь в середине, то линия к отпечаткам на нем прерывается, а не пересекает эту струну (видимо так, но не уверен).
« Последнее редактирование: Декабря 11, 2009, 14:31:50 от eye »

Оффлайн Krage

  • Эксперт
  • *****
  • Сообщений: 1656
  • Репутация: +1909/-474
  • Hellraiser
    • Музыкальная школа Эллиота Крэйга
Все тоже самое.. Включая и обыкновенную графическую ошибку.. 15 лад обозначается по римски не XIV, а XV
Это я о версии 0.3.1beta
218586-0

... и добавил:

Без комментариев ;)
218588-1
« Последнее редактирование: Декабря 11, 2009, 14:01:22 от Krage »

Оффлайн yankeedudlizz

  • Эксперт
  • *****
  • Сообщений: 1175
  • Репутация: +73/-65
Планируется делать возможность озвучивания лада, получившихся аккордов?

Оффлайн Krage

  • Эксперт
  • *****
  • Сообщений: 1656
  • Репутация: +1909/-474
  • Hellraiser
    • Музыкальная школа Эллиота Крэйга
Краткое резюме:
Программа выбирает лад+тонику=звукоряд. В поле step 2 выбирается (якобы) базовый аккорд. В step 3 показываются звуки этого аккорда. Под этим полем выдаются несколько вариантов (количество вариантов равно количеству звуков в звукоряде) содержащихся аккордов, качественное строение которых зависит только от строения лада. А вот количественное строение (взаимоотношение ступеней) одинаково.
Таким образом мы получаем повторы, как на двух следующих скринах:
218594-0
218596-1

Оффлайн ёjё Автор темы

  • Живу на форуме
  • *******
  • Сообщений: 9363
  • Репутация: +1598/-36
  • xxx
Таким образом мы получаем повторы, как на двух следующих скринах:
Ну и что? Выбрали тот же набор нот и получили одни и те же аппликатуры. А вы что хотели? )))
Цитировать
Все тоже самое..

Нет разница есть - смотрите скрины внимательно ))
За обнаружение ошибки в римской цифре - спасибо.

Оффлайн Krage

  • Эксперт
  • *****
  • Сообщений: 1656
  • Репутация: +1909/-474
  • Hellraiser
    • Музыкальная школа Эллиота Крэйга
eye, Так получается, что STEP 2 нам практически и не нужен? :crazy: Фактически работает только две выборки. Первая - выборка звуков из 12 в лад. Вторая выборка из лада в аккорд.